Skin sensitisation

Endpoint conclusion
Endpoint conclusion:
no adverse effect observed (not sensitising)
Additional information:
There are no data available for hydrocarbons, C13-C20, n-alkanes, isoalkanes, cyclics, 40-60% aromatics. However, there is data for an analogue substance.

The skin sensitizing potential of straight run kerosene was tested negative in a Buehler test under GLP conditions by American Petroleum Institute 1985.Using this data as read across, C13-C20 aliphatic and cyclic, 40-60% aromatic hydrocarbons fluids were determined not to be skin sensitizers.

The following information is taken into account for any hazard / risk assessment:

Based on read-across from the structurally related substance straight run kerosene, hydrocarbons, C13-C20, n-alkanes, isoalkanes, cyclics, 40-60% aromatics are not considered to be a skin sensitizer.

Respiratory sensitisation

Endpoint conclusion
Additional information:

There are no reports of respiratory sensitization from hydrocarbons, C13-C20, n-alkanes, isoalkanes, cyclics, 40-60% aromatics in laboratory animals or humans. 

The following information is taken into account for any hazard / risk assessment:

Hydrocarbons, C13-C20, n-alkanes, isoalkanes, cyclics, 40-60% aromatics are not expected to be a respiratory sensitizing agent.

Justification for classification or non-classification

Based on read-across from a structurally related substance, the available data on the skin sensitisation potential of hydrocarbons C13-C20, n-alkanes, isoalkanes, cyclics, 40-60% aromatics are conclusive but not sufficient for classification.
